Tema:
hola a todos, estoy con un problema, el cual es que quiero compartir el internet desde una maquina que tiene instalado centos y distribuirla a otras Pcs ya configuro las eth0, eth1, instalo el squid pero no acceden las PCs al internet, espero que me ayuden, hasta tanto yo seguire trabajando en el problema si lo soluciono lo publicare gracias
Comentarios
Squid lo configuras de dos
Squid lo configuras de dos maneras una de forma transparente y dos de forma "no-transparente", como lo tienes??, y de esto dependen algunas cosas extras como iptables, da más detalle y de paso lee un manual bueno, mira en lo COMOS y encontraras info o en los manuales de alcancelibre.org.
Keep The Fire Burning.....
Stryper 1988
Te falto hacer esto en tu
Te falto hacer esto en tu script
squid.conf solo si tu squid es version 2.6 para arriba
http_port dir_ip:8080 transparent
aca en tu script de iptables
iptables -t nat -A PREROUTING -i eth0 -p tcp --dport 80 -j REDIRECT --to-port 8080
Ahora hacemos enmascaramiento de la red local para que puedan salir haca fuera
y activamos el BIT DE FORWARDING
iptables -t nat -A POSTROUTING -s 192.168.0.0/24 -o eth1 -j MASQUERADE
Con esto permitimos hacer forward de paquetes en el firewall, o sea
que otras maquinas puedan salir a traves del firewall.-
echo 1 > /proc/sys/net/ipv4/ip_forward
********
Salu2 and Have Fun
Por cierto eso que dice
Por cierto eso que dice falcon recuerdo que encuentras en :
/etc/rc.local
Para abrirlo utiliza (nano rc.local)
Y despues de todo hay que reiniciar los servicios o lo mas rapido reinicia la maquinilla.
Por si acaso..!!
service squid restart ( corre siempre que este bien configurado sino naranajas full errores)
Para correr el: rc.local
Hay que estar dentro del fichero /etc y se reinicia asi:
./rc.local (siempre que este bien configurado funsiona)
Bien espero que de algo sirva...!!!!
8)
Juyayai Ecuadormanta...!! Cel:0981537630
Aqui leo algo que no es
Aqui leo algo que no es correcto:
Por cierto eso que dice falcon recuerdo que encuentras en :
/etc/rc.local
Las lineas de iptables de redireccion, enmascaramiento e ip_forwarding, no están en RC.LOCAL, se las puede colocar ahi que es muy diferente, con la finalidad que se ejecuten en una face determinada el momento que el sistema operativo se inicia.
Y despues de todo hay que reiniciar los servicios o lo mas rapido reinicia la maquinilla.
Por si acaso..!!
Reiniciar el sistema, porque? acaso es windows :?, si solo se afecta a Squid, el unico que se debe reiniciar es el demon de Squid nada más y si tienes algo mal configurado de seguro saldra en ese momento o en los LOG's.
Para correr el: rc.local
Hay que estar dentro del fichero /etc y se reinicia asi:
./rc.local (siempre que este bien configurado funsiona)
Para nada no necesitas estar dentro de /etc para ejecutar rc.local, lo puedes hacer desde cualquier parte que estes desde /var, /usr/, /tmp, /root, solo se debe teclear la ruta que es /etc/rc.local y listo.
Keep The Fire Burning.....
Stryper 1988
Muy bien
Muy bien explicado!
********
Salu2 and Have Fun
Mira este post que se hablo
Mira este post que se hablo del tema:
squid
______________________
!!!AdminRed_Debian!!!
______________________
!!!AdminRed_Debian!!!